Nice friend. If you can figure out which terminal on the distributor is for #1 (cylinder at front of engine), this diagram from AutoZone.com should work for you. Look for a #1 mark on the distributor.
Firing Order on 2.2 liter: 1-3-4-2
Cylinder number: 1-2-3-4 from passenger to driver's side
From the coil from fire wall to radiator: #1 coil 4-1 #2 coil 3-2
